BRAKE/ABS INOP code thrown.
Is there any sure way to know what this exactly is... I checked the rear differential and it isnt the sensors back there. But is there a front sensor I could be missing and why would the E-Brake light be going off as well. I checked that side too. This problem is intermittent and happens after the car is warmed up (wheels spinning) doesnt cause any issues other than ABS not working.

Also check the harness on the rear axle. If your car is lowered they sometime rub through and break - like mine did. The harness is also no longer available so you'll need to fix what you have.

Sounds like it might be the EBCM (ABS Module). Are the ABS and Brake lights coming on after driving for awhile? Does your car have traction control as well?
The Bosch 5.3 EBCM unit used in an LS1 Camaro is around $1200 from a dealer, however there are several companies that rebuild them for a fraction of that price. I sent mine out to a company in Idaho that rebuilt it for $160 and it's working great so far. They rebuild around 40 modules a day to give you an idea of how common this problem is.
Before the fix my Brake/ABS/Trac lights would come on after about 15 minutes of driving. Sometimes sooner.
